Pompeii archaeologists discover ancient Roman SNACK BAR

 


Valeria Amoretti, a Pompeii anthropologist, said 'initial analysis confirmed how the painted image represent, at least in part, the foods and beverages sold inside.' Her statement noted that duck bone fragments was found in one of the containers, along with remains of goats, pigs, fish and snails. At the bottom of a wine container were traces of ground fava beans, which in ancient times were added to wine for flavour and to lighten it's colour, Amoretti said.
